Apple Watch Series 12 Leak Reveals a Surprise Change for Upgraders

New Apple Watch leaks suggest the Series 12 will focus on internal upgrades rather than a major design overhaul. Expect enhanced performance, display improvements, and software advancements for a more refined user experience.
Key takeaways
- Series 12 prioritizes performance and display enhancements.
- Software capabilities are also slated for significant upgrades.
- No radical redesign expected, focus on refinement.
- Potential for improved AI features on wearable devices.
Why it matters
For AI users, a more powerful Apple Watch could mean faster on-device processing for AI-powered health monitoring and notifications. Improved display tech might enhance the visibility of AI-generated insights and data visualizations.
